South India (Region) demand pockets for Luxury & Premium Retail

A page that reflects the real shape of South India (Region) will outperform a smoother but generic national narrative.

South India's regional market spans four major language communities (Tamil, Telugu, Kannada, Malayalam) and some of India's most dynamic economies — from Bengaluru's global tech ambitions to Chennai's manufacturing dominance to Kerala's human development model. The region's higher literacy, stronger female workforce participation, and more egalitarian social structure create commercial dynamics meaningfully different from North India.

South India's regional advertising market is mature in Bengaluru, Chennai, and Hyderabad — and significantly underdeveloped across tier-2 and tier-3 cities of all four states. South Indian consumers are linguistically diverse and resistant to being treated as a unified market — Tamil, Telugu, Kannada, and Malayalam audiences each have distinct cultural identities and respond poorly to non-native language advertising. The region's higher female consumer decision-making participation also differentiates it from North India. Display retargeting campaigns that coordinate with search retargeting convert 25–40% more of the overall remarketing pool than either channel running independently.
